Monster Beverage (MNST) Earnings: 4Q25 Key Numbers

February 27, 2026 1 min read

Monster Beverage Corporation (NASDAQ: MNST) reported its earnings results for the fourth quarter of 2025.

Net sales increased 17.6% year-over-year to $2.13 billion. Net sales on a foreign currency adjusted basis increased 16.1%.

Net income increased 66% to $449.2 million, or $0.46 per share, versus last year. Adjusted earnings per share increased 30.4% to $0.51.

Net sales for the Monster Energy Drinks segment increased 18.9% to $1.99 billion while sales for the Strategic Brands segment grew 7.8% to $110 million. Net sales for the Alcohol Brands segment decreased 16.8% to $29 million while for the Other segment, sales increased 15.1% to $5.9 million.
